4. Why is it important to know if our food comes from a plant or an animal?
Understanding the source of our food is a fundamental concept in EVS. It helps us appreciate nature, learn about different life forms, and make healthy choices. Chapter 14, 'The Story of Food', encourages this by having students categorise items like rice, chapati, and eggs, building a strong foundation for understanding food chains and ecosystems in later classes.
5. How does Chapter 14 teach the value of sharing work at home?
The chapter uses the examples of two different families to show how household chores like cooking, serving, and cleaning are managed. The NCERT solutions guide students to analyse these scenarios, helping them understand that sharing responsibilities is important for a happy family and that all types of work are valuable, regardless of who does them.
6. What is the correct way to answer the question about why a family should eat together?
According to the NCERT Solutions, eating together as a family is more than just having a meal; it strengthens family bonds. A good answer should mention that this is a special time for family members to talk, share their day's experiences, and connect. This daily habit helps build strong relationships and communication skills, which is a key learning objective of the chapter.
